Category questions

  • How do I break a cost variance into price and usage? Start with Standard Cost Variance or Actual vs Standard Cost to size the total gap, then split it. Material Variance separates the price component (paid versus standard price) from the usage or quantity component (consumed versus standard quantity). Purchase Price Variance isolates the price side at receipt. Labor Variance does the same for rate versus efficiency. Decomposing this way tells you whether procurement, the standard, or floor consumption is driving the number.
  • How do I calculate overhead absorption and the burden rate? Burden Rate divides budgeted overhead by a chosen base, machine hours, labor hours, or labor dollars, to get a rate per unit of activity. Overhead Absorption then applies that rate to actual activity to see how much overhead was absorbed into product cost. When actual volume misses the plan the rate under- or over-absorbs, which Production Volume Variance quantifies. Cost Center Rate lets you build these rates at the department level for more accurate product costing.
  • How do I value work in process at month-end? Use WIP Valuation. It values in-process inventory by combining material issued, labor applied, and absorbed overhead at each stage of completion. Inventory Valuation Impact shows how a standard-cost revision or method change moves the balance sheet, and Working Capital Tied in WIP converts the WIP balance into the cash locked in the shop floor, which finance uses to push for shorter lead times and lower batch sizes.
  • How do scrap and rework hit the plant's financials? Scrap Accounting Cost values scrapped units at their accumulated cost, material plus labor plus overhead absorbed up to the point of loss, not just raw material. Rework Accounting Cost captures the extra labor, material, and overhead to bring defective units back to spec. Both feed Manufacturing Gross Margin and the Margin Bridge, so you can see how a rising scrap rate erodes reported margin and prioritize the defects worth fixing first.
  • How do I explain a change in gross margin between periods? Use the Margin Bridge calculator. It walks from one period's margin to the next by isolating the effect of price, volume, mix, cost, and variances, so each driver is quantified rather than lumped together. Combine it with Manufacturing Gross Margin and Plant Contribution Margin to separate fixed-cost absorption effects from true contribution, which is what you need when a volume swing distorts the reported margin percentage.
